Histoire de priorité (à droite?)

Bonjour,

Je suis à court d'idées.

Dans l'exemple en PJ, 2 fois la même mesure. Dans la première j'utilise les accents "^>" et il se retrouve sous la barre du triolet. Dans la 2nde mesure j'utilise un markup et l'accent se retrouve au-dessus de la barre du triolet et je souhaiterai qu'ils aient le même emplacement que dans la 1ère mesure d'exemple.

J'imagine que la commande doit être simple cependant après presque 2 jours de recherche je capitules.

Merci d'avance

exemple.ly (736 Bytes)

exemple.pdf (56.4 KB)

···

Cdt,


Sébastien RICHARD

Bonjour,

Remplacez

am = \markup{ \halign #-2.3 \musicglyph #"scripts.dmarcato"}

par

am = \tweak rotation #'(180 0 0) \marcato

Jean

Bonjour,

essai ceci : \override TupletBracket.outside-staff-priority = #1000

%------------------------------------------

am = \markup{ \halign #-2.3 \musicglyph #"scripts.dmarcato"}

up = \drummode {
\override TupletBracket.outside-staff-priority = #1000
8
\tuplet 3/2 4 {r8 tomh^> sn16 sn}
\once \override TupletBracket.bracket-visibility = ##t
\tuplet 3/2 4 {sn8^> sn8^> r16 sn^>}
\tuplet 6/4 4 {sn16^> sn^> tomh tomh tomfl tomfl}

8
%\override Script.script-priority = #-10000
\override TextScript.script-priority = #-10000
\tuplet 3/2 4 {r8 tomh^\am sn16 sn}
\once \override TupletBracket.bracket-visibility = ##t
\tuplet 3/2 4 {sn8^\am sn8^\am r16 sn^\am}
\tuplet 6/4 4 {sn16^\am sn^\am tomh tomh tomfl tomfl}
}

\score {
\new DrumStaff
<<
\new DrumVoice { \voiceOne \up }

\layout {}
}
%------------------------------------------

Cordialement

···

Martial Rameaux

Merci à Jean et Martial,

Les 2 solutions proposées fonctionnent impeccable

Cdt,

···

Sébastien RICHARD


From: Martial R <****@****>
Sent: Thursday, September 21, 2023 13:07
To: Sebastien Richard <****@****>
Cc: lilypond-user-fr@gnu.org lilypond-user-fr@gnu.org
Subject: Re: Histoire de priorité (à droite?)

Bonjour,

essai ceci : \override TupletBracket.outside-staff-priority = #1000

%------------------------------------------

am = \markup{ \halign #-2.3 \musicglyph #"scripts.dmarcato"}

up = \drummode {
\override TupletBracket.outside-staff-priority = #1000
8
\tuplet 3/2 4 {r8 tomh^> sn16 sn}
\once \override TupletBracket.bracket-visibility = ##t
\tuplet 3/2 4 {sn8^> sn8^> r16 sn^>}
\tuplet 6/4 4 {sn16^> sn^> tomh tomh tomfl tomfl}

8
%\override Script.script-priority = #-10000
\override TextScript.script-priority = #-10000
\tuplet 3/2 4 {r8 tomh^\am sn16 sn}
\once \override TupletBracket.bracket-visibility = ##t
\tuplet 3/2 4 {sn8^\am sn8^\am r16 sn^\am}
\tuplet 6/4 4 {sn16^\am sn^\am tomh tomh tomfl tomfl}
}

\score {
\new DrumStaff
<<
\new DrumVoice { \voiceOne \up }

\layout {}
}
%------------------------------------------

Cordialement

Le jeu. 21 sept. 2023 à 11:52, Sebastien Richard <****@****> a écrit :

Bonjour,

Je suis à court d'idées.

Dans l'exemple en PJ, 2 fois la même mesure. Dans la première j'utilise les accents "^>" et il se retrouve sous la barre du triolet. Dans la 2nde mesure j'utilise un markup et l'accent se retrouve au-dessus de la barre du triolet et je souhaiterai qu'ils aient le même emplacement que dans la 1ère mesure d'exemple.

J'imagine que la commande doit être simple cependant après presque 2 jours de recherche je capitules.

Merci d'avance

Cdt,


Sébastien RICHARD

--

Martial Rameaux